2019-12-11clk: imx8qxp-lpcg: Warn against devm_platform_ioremap_resourceLeonard Crestez1-0/+11
On imx8 the LPCG nodes map entire subsystems and overlap peripherals, this means that using devm_platform_ioremap_resource will cause many devices to fail to probe including serial ports. Well-meaning but boot-breaking patches were posted multiple times so add a comment explaining this issue. 2019-12-11clk: imx: pll14xx: fix clk_pll14xx_wait_lockPeng Fan1-1/+1
The usage of readl_poll_timeout is wrong, the 3rd parameter(cond) should be "val & LOCK_STATUS" not "val & LOCK_TIMEOUT_US", It is not check whether the pll locked, LOCK_STATUS reflects the mask, not LOCK_TIMEOUT_US. 2019-12-09clk: imx8m: Suppress bind attrsLeonard Crestez3-0/+15
The clock drivers on imx8m series are registered as platform devices and this opens the possibility of reloading the driver at runtime. This doesn't actually work: clocks are never removed and attempting to bind again results in registration errors and a crash. Almost all devices depend on clocks anyway so rebinding is unlikely to ever be useful Fix this by explicitly suppressing bind attrs like several other clock drivers. 2019-12-09clk: imx: Mark dram pll on 8mm and 8mn with CLK_GET_RATE_NOCACHELeonard Crestez4-2/+10
DRAM frequency switches are executed in firmware and can change the configuration of the DRAM PLL outside linux. Mark these CLKs with CLK_GET_RATE_NOCACHE so we always read back the PLL config registers and recalculate rates. In current DRAM frequency tables on 8mm/8mn only the maximum frequency uses the PLL so it's always configured in the same way. However reading back the PLL configuration is the correct behavior and allows additional setpoints in the future. 2019-12-09clk: imx8m: Set CLK_GET_RATE_NOCACHE on dram clocksLeonard Crestez3-8/+23
These clocks are only modified as part of DRAM frequency switches during which DRAM itself is briefly inaccessible. The switch is performed with a SMC call to by TF-A which runs from a SRAM area; upon returning to linux several clocks bits are modified and we need to update them. For rate bits an easy solution is to just mark with CLK_GET_RATE_NOCACHE so that new rates are always read back from registers. 2019-10-28clk: imx8m: Use SYS_PLL1_800M as intermediate parent of CLK_ARMLeonard Crestez2-2/+2
During cpu frequency switching the main "CLK_ARM" is reparented to an intermediate "step" clock. On imx8mm and imx8mn the 24M oscillator is used for this purpose but it is extremely slow, increasing wakeup latencies to the point that i2c transactions can timeout and system becomes unresponsive. Fix by switching the "step" clk to SYS_PLL1_800M, matching the behavior of imx8m cpufreq drivers in imx vendor tree. This bug was not immediately apparent because upstream arm64 defconfig uses the "performance" governor by default so no cpufreq transitions happen. 2019-09-17clk: imx: clk-pll14xx: unbypass PLL by defaultPeng Fan1-0/+5
When registering the PLL, unbypass the PLL. The PLL has two bypass control bit, BYPASS and EXT_BYPASS. we will expose EXT_BYPASS to clk driver for mux usage, and keep BYPASS inside pll14xx usage. The PLL has a restriction that when M/P change, need to RESET/BYPASS pll to avoid glitch, so we could not expose BYPASS. To make it easy for clk driver usage, unbypass PLL which does not hurt current function. 2019-09-17clk: imx: pll14xx: avoid glitch when set ratePeng Fan1-1/+21
According to PLL1443XA and PLL1416X spec, "When BYPASS is 0 and RESETB is changed from 0 to 1, FOUT starts to output unstable clock until lock time passes. PLL1416X/PLL1443XA may generate a glitch at FOUT." So set BYPASS when RESETB is changed from 0 to 1 to avoid glitch. In the end of set rate, BYPASS will be cleared. When prepare clock, also need to take care to avoid glitch. So we also follow Spec to set BYPASS before RESETB changed from 0 to 1.
